Default 5 ch single stick?

Back in the day, I had a 5 ch single stick tx (Kraft, I think). I'm returning to the sport after a 25 year absence but I have a disability that makes holding/using a dual stick tx tough. Is anyone manufacturing a 5 ch FM single stick tx?

Default single stick

If you have your old Kraft or get a Single Stick thru Ebay you can send the TX to KMI to be updated. Try to keep it to a 1977 or later. I would buy a new airbone setup.
Also, Hitec has a new single stick to replace the Focus. The new radio is a NEON and will have 4 channels, dual rates and atv. It is in the current 2003 Tower catalogue.
